My card was inspired by all the texture in that centerpiece. I was really drawn to the green but surprisingly enough I didn't put any into my card. 

I used a fairly new prouct from Catherine Pooler designs for the background piece. It's called the Holly and Berries Coverplate and it's gorgeous! I ran some metallic paper through the big shot with the Tin Time Embossing Folder from Stampin' Up - it's gorgeous! And then I die cut the ornament from it. Next I layered it all onto a card panel adding a piece of craft foam between the Holly and Berries and the next layer. 
I finished it off with a sentiment stamped in black ink.
It's really a very simple card - it may look like it took a lot of work but the dies did all the hard work for me.
